A survey of British art in the collection of the Saatchi Gallery. The cover features the official coronation portrait of Queen Elizabeth, her face is covered by a barcode to symbolise the very commercial nature of many of the artists in the book. The back features a herd of mad cows and a burning British flag. As a result of the design of this book Jonathan Barnbrook was identified by Sarah Kent, (the art critic for Time Out magazine as 'throwing the whole of the young british artist's work down the toilet'. |
